Zacks Investment Management's Q4 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2025, Zacks Investment Management held 848 positions worth $12.7B, up 1.4% from $12.6B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 28% of the portfolio.

Zacks Investment Management's Q4 2025 filing shows 110 new, 247 increased, 338 reduced and 125 closed positions. Its largest new stake was MongoDB: 62,976 shares worth $26.4M. The largest sale was DuPont de Nemours, an estimated $42.2M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 24% of assets, down from 25%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Industrials.
